watertight

adjective/ˈwɔtərˌtaɪt/

Frequency rank: #15,946 most common English word

Meaning

So perfectly constructed that no flaws, leaks, or loopholes can get through.

Illustration for the English word “watertight”

Example sentence

The lawyers made sure the contract was watertight before both parties signed it.
